Navigating L.E.A. in Menopausal Athletes: Insights + Awareness

For athletes in perimenopause, fluctuating hormone levels can mask or mimic LEA symptoms. Menstrual irregularity, a key indicator of LEA, becomes harder to detect as menstrual cycles naturally become irregular during perimenopause.
